Menge
Modular Pedestrian Simulation Framework for Research and Development
Main Page
Related Pages
Namespaces
Classes
Files
Class List
Class Index
Class Hierarchy
Class Members
All
Classes
Namespaces
Files
Functions
Variables
Typedefs
Enumerations
Enumerator
Friends
Macros
Pages
Menge
BFSM
State
Menge::BFSM::State Member List
This is the complete list of members for
Menge::BFSM::State
, including all inherited members.
_final
Menge::BFSM::State
protected
_goalLock
Menge::BFSM::State
protected
_goals
Menge::BFSM::State
protected
_goalSelector
Menge::BFSM::State
protected
_id
Menge::BFSM::State
protected
_name
Menge::BFSM::State
protected
_velComponent
Menge::BFSM::State
protected
actions_
Menge::BFSM::State
protected
addAction
(Action *a)
Menge::BFSM::State
inline
addTransition
(Transition *t)
Menge::BFSM::State
inline
addVelModifier
(VelModifier *v)
Menge::BFSM::State
inline
clearGoalSelector
()
Menge::BFSM::State
enter
(Agents::BaseAgent *agent)
Menge::BFSM::State
virtual
getFinal
() const
Menge::BFSM::State
inline
getGoalSelector
()
Menge::BFSM::State
inline
getID
() const
Menge::BFSM::State
inline
getName
() const
Menge::BFSM::State
inline
getPopulation
() const
Menge::BFSM::State
getPrefVelocity
(Agents::BaseAgent *agent, Agents::PrefVelocity &velocity)
Menge::BFSM::State
getTasks
(FSM *fsm)
Menge::BFSM::State
leave
(Agents::BaseAgent *agent)
Menge::BFSM::State
virtual
setFinal
(bool isFinal)
Menge::BFSM::State
inline
setGoalSelector
(GoalSelector *selector)
Menge::BFSM::State
setVelComponent
(VelComponent *vc)
Menge::BFSM::State
inline
State
(const std::string &name)
Menge::BFSM::State
StateContext
(defined in
Menge::BFSM::State
)
Menge::BFSM::State
friend
testTransitions
(Agents::BaseAgent *agent)
Menge::BFSM::State
testTransitions
(Agents::BaseAgent *agent, std::set< State * > &visited)
Menge::BFSM::State
protected
transitions_
Menge::BFSM::State
protected
velModifiers_
Menge::BFSM::State
protected
~State
()
Menge::BFSM::State
Generated on Sat Oct 18 2014 19:04:35 for Menge by
1.8.8